Advancements And Trends In The Motion Control Industry

The motion control industry is an ever-evolving sector that plays a vital role in a wide range of applications, from manufacturing and robotics to entertainment and healthcare. Motion control technology enables precise control and automation of movement in various devices and systems, leading to increased efficiency, accuracy, and flexibility in operation.

One of the key drivers of growth in the motion control industry is the rapid advancement of technology. As new technologies such as artificial intelligence, machine learning, and Internet of Things (IoT) continue to evolve, the motion control industry is constantly adapting to incorporate these innovations into its products and services. For example, AI-powered motion control systems can analyze data in real-time to optimize performance and improve overall efficiency. Similarly, IoT-enabled motion control devices can communicate with each other to synchronize movements and achieve seamless coordination in complex systems.

Another trend that is reshaping the motion control industry is the increasing demand for miniaturization and integration. As devices become smaller and more compact, motion control systems are being designed to be more lightweight and space-efficient without compromising on performance. This trend is particularly evident in industries such as electronics, automotive, and aerospace, where the need for compact and efficient motion control solutions is driving innovation and product development.

Furthermore, the rise of Industry 4.0 and smart manufacturing is driving the adoption of advanced motion control systems in industrial automation. Industry 4.0 emphasizes the integration of digital technologies into manufacturing processes to create smart factories that are interconnected, self-monitoring, and self-optimizing. Motion control plays a crucial role in this transformation by enabling precise control of robotic arms, conveyor belts, and other automated systems to streamline production and improve efficiency.

The motion control industry is also witnessing a growing demand for customized and application-specific solutions. With the increasing complexity of modern systems and the need for tailored solutions to meet specific requirements, motion control companies are focusing on developing customized products and services to address the unique needs of their customers. This trend is driving innovation in areas such as high-precision motion control, multi-axis synchronization, and adaptive control algorithms, enabling companies to achieve optimal performance and efficiency in their operations.

Moreover, the motion control industry is experiencing a shift towards sustainability and energy efficiency. As companies strive to reduce their environmental footprint and adhere to strict regulations, there is a growing emphasis on developing energy-efficient motion control systems that consume less power and produce minimal waste. Advancements in motor technology, such as brushless DC motors and servo motors, are enabling companies to achieve higher efficiency and performance while reducing energy consumption and carbon emissions.
